1. A surgical system for facilitating surgical planning, the surgical system comprising:
a digitization device comprising a pointer tip and one or more control inputs that are configured to be actuated;
a navigation system configured to track a state of the digitization device; and
a computing device coupled to the navigation system and comprising one or more processors and a non-transitory computer-readable medium having stored thereon a computer-aided design (CAD) program that when executed by the one or more processors is configured to:
generate a virtual reference frame;
receive the tracked state of the digitization device from the navigation system;
render, within the virtual reference frame, a virtual representation of the pointer tip of the digitization device having a pose of the pointer tip derived from the tracked state of the digitization device;
in response to actuation of the one or more control inputs of the digitization device, register one or more local virtual references within the virtual reference frame at a location relative to the pose of the virtual representation of the pointer tip; and
in response to actuation of the one or more control inputs of the digitization device, enable arrangement of one or more geometrical design objects within the virtual reference frame relative to the one or more registered local virtual references to facilitate surgical planning.
